A cracked, uneven driveway is more than just an eyesore. It can also turn into a safety hazard. Potholes, cracks, and crumbling concrete cause tripping hazards for anyone walking on the driveway. They also present problems for pulling vehicles in and out of your garage. Deep ruts and pits can even damage the undercarriage of your car. Replacing your driveway with new, structurally sound concrete eliminates these risks. It also makes your driveway safer and easier to navigate for elderly visitors or those with mobility issues.

Although concrete is extremely durable, decades of exposure to the elements will eventually take their toll. The longer you put off replacing your damaged driveway, the worse its condition can get. Cracks allow water seepage underneath the concrete, which causes damage to the soil and foundation underneath during freeze/thaw cycles. More cracks form, chunks break loose, and the driveway sinks further. Getting out ahead of the damage by installing fresh concrete can save you from bigger headaches and expenses down the road.
